AWARD CATEGORIES
Business Partner of the Year: Food recognizes a commercial partner in the food sector that has demonstrated outstanding commitment to Fairtrade principles. This award celebrates businesses that have integrated Fairtrade sourcing into their operations, expanded market access for Fairtrade-certified food products, and shown innovation in promoting ethical consumption. Eligible partners may include retailers, brands, processors, or traders actively working with Fairtrade-certified food products. The nominee should show tangible impact in strengthening supply chains, supporting farmer organizations, and driving consumer awareness. Special consideration will be given to those who have maintained transparency, built long-term relationships with producers, and taken proactive steps toward sustainable trade practices.
Business Partner of the Year: Lifestyle and Apparel honors a commercial partner that has shown exceptional leadership in promoting Fairtrade within the lifestyle and apparel sector. This award highlights businesses that source Fairtrade cotton or other certified materials, champion ethical fashion, and actively support fair wages and safe working conditions across their supply chains. Eligible nominees include fashion brands, retailers, manufacturers, or designers working closely with Fairtrade-certified suppliers. The partner should demonstrate a strong commitment to transparency, innovation in sustainable design, and meaningful consumer engagement. Preference will be given to those who have contributed to long-term impact for farmers, workers, and the environment through Fairtrade-aligned practices.
Fairtrade Impactful Communication recognizes commercial partners that have effectively used storytelling, media, or creative campaigns to raise awareness about Fairtrade and its values. This award celebrates impactful content that highlights the voices of farmers, workers, and artisans, and inspires ethical consumer choices. Eligible nominees could include marketing teams, media agencies, content creators, students, or campaigners from the organization who have delivered high-visibility communication aligned with Fairtrade’s mission. Entries should demonstrate originality, clarity of message, and measurable outreach or engagement. Preference will be given to initiatives that have contributed to shifting narratives around ethical trade and sustainability in India.
Fairtrade Engagement recognizes commercial partners that have demonstrated deep, consistent, and meaningful involvement with the Fairtrade movement. This award honors those who have actively participated in events, campaigns, educational initiatives, or capacity-building efforts that promote Fairtrade values and practices. Eligible nominees may include schools, colleges, community groups, youth networks, civil society organizations, or commercial partners. The nominee should show a strong track record of mobilizing others, fostering awareness, and driving local impact through sustained engagement. Special consideration will be given to those who have built inclusive platforms, strengthened community participation, and championed Fairtrade as a tool for social and environmental justice.
Education Institution Partner of the Year: Schools elebrates a school that has actively integrated Fairtrade values into its learning environment and community engagement. This award recognizes schools that have gone beyond classroom teaching to promote ethical consumption, sustainability, and Re8 of fashion among students. Eligible institutions should demonstrate participation in Fairtrade campaigns, awareness drives, creative projects, or student-led initiatives that reflect a commitment to fairness and justice. The nominee should showcase how Fairtrade has been embedded into the school’s culture, curriculum, or extracurricular activities. Preference will be given to schools that have inspired student leadership, fostered community dialogue, and created long-term impact through their Fairtrade engagement.
Young Talent Award recognizes outstanding student-led initiatives that have championed Fairtrade values within their school or community. This award celebrates the creativity, leadership, and commitment of young changemakers who have driven impactful campaigns, projects, or activities promoting ethical consumption and sustainability. Eligible nominees can be individual students or a group from a Fairtrade-engaged school who have taken proactive steps to raise awareness or bring about meaningful change. Submissions should demonstrate originality, initiative, and measurable outcomes aligned with Fairtrade’s mission. Special recognition will be given to efforts that reflect student ownership, innovation, and long-term commitment to social and environmental justice.
Sustainable Textile Production Champion recognizes a textile manufacturing facility that has demonstrated exemplary commitment to sustainable and ethical production practices. This award honors those who are either Fairtrade Certified and contributed to building a sustainable value chain and sustainable production practices at their facility or have actively participated in European Union’s SWITCH ASIA programme on sustainable textile production which Fairtrade India and Partners in Change have been implementing in India. Eligible nominees should show tangible measures in improving labor conditions, reducing environmental impact, and supporting worker well-being. The recognition highlights leadership in integrating Fairtrade standards, adopting practices and policies which have created a positive impact for the planet and the workers, and promoting transparency across production processes. Special consideration will be given to facilities that have empowered their workforce, driven innovation, and set benchmarks for responsible manufacturing in the textile sector.
Sustainable Textiles Production Champion also recognizes individuals who have been leaders and champions for promoting the adoption of sustainable production practices in the textiles facilities that they work in. This award honours those working in Fairtrade Certified Textiles facilities or those who have participated in European Union’s SWITCH ASIA programme on sustainable textile production which Fairtrade India and Partners in Change have been implementing in India.. Eligible nominees should demonstrate strong engagement with the Fairtrade Certification and supply chain programme and/or with the training programmes organised under the EU SWITCH ASIA programme. In addition, the nominee should have made a tangible contribution to their organisation’s sustainable textiles production achievement in measurement and reporting, adoption of sustainable production practices- for the environmental sustainability and working conditions in the facility- and dissemination of the sustainability concepts across their organisation and in the wider industry. The recognition highlights those who have gone beyond compliance to create long-term positive impact for workers, and the planet. Preference will be given to those who have actively collaborated with Fairtrade India and Partners in Change and, engaged in awareness-building, and inspired change through innovation and advocacy in sustainable textiles.
The Climate Action & Sustainable Environment Award recognises outstanding initiatives by Fairtrade producer organisations addressing environmental sustainability and climate resilience. This award celebrates innovative projects that promote good agricultural practices, technological advancements, afforestation, and climate-smart investments. Producers are encouraged to showcase impactful interventions backed by measurable outcomes and community benefits. Through this recognition, we aim to highlight and inspire scalable, eco-conscious solutions across the Fairtrade network.
The Sustainable Communities: Gender & Youth Empowerment Award honours Fairtrade producers who champion inclusive leadership and social equity. This award recognizes efforts that uplift women and youth through representation, capacity-building programs, and Fairtrade Premium investments, fostering gender balance, economic independence, and youth engagement in leadership and decision-making. Producers are encouraged to showcase measurable outcomes that demonstrate long-term empowerment and systemic change. The goal is to celebrate models that inspire equitable and resilient communities within the Fairtrade ecosystem.
The Fairtrade Producer of the Year award honours 06 exceptional producer organisations (Small Producer Organisations, Contract Producer & Hired Labour Plantations) that demonstrate visionary leadership, transparent governance, and impactful use of Fairtrade Premium. This award celebrates holistic development initiatives that align with Fairtrade’s core values of equity, sustainability, and empowerment. It recognizes strong governance structures, innovation in social, economic, and environmental projects, and strategic partnerships for lasting change. Special focus is given to initiatives led by women and youth, income diversification, and capacity-building efforts. The award aims to spotlight producers setting benchmarks beyond Fairtrade Standards to build just, resilient communities.
